To the editor:
Thursday morning I was walking south on Lynwood Center Road.
I was safe in my reflective jacket and walking in the grass next to the shoulder to avoid scaring oncoming cars.
I tripped over a log and fell on hands and knees. No injuries except to my pride, but as I sat there, three cars zipped along without even slowing down. The next was a school bus, whose driver slowed down to see if I needed help. I waved her on and thanked her for caring.
Our school bus drivers put up with a lot during their days, but I thank this one for watching out for all of us.
MERRY MCALLISTER
Rolling Bay
